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ath released an amount of Rs 1056 crore for 88 lakh children in the Medhavi Samman Samaroh program organized in Lucknow’s Lok Bhavan on Saturday. This amount went directly to the parents’ account through DBT. Under this, every child was given Rs 1200.

On this occasion, the CM honoured the meritorious students. The Chief Minister gave Rs 1 lakh, tablet and gold medal to each of the meritorious students and told them to study hard. He gave books to the children of class one and two and instructed to order chocolates for them. He asked the children about their name, address and school and said that all of you will get chocolates now. For the first time in the state, books based on NCERT syllabus have been distributed in class one and two.

In seven years, schemes were delivered to every school

Minister of State for Basic Education (Independent Charge) Sandeep Singh said that education plays an important role in the upliftment and all-round development of any society. A developed society cannot be imagined without education. The government has worked to educate the entire society. In the last seven years, schemes have been delivered to every school.

There is a huge difference today as compared to the situation in council schools as of 2017. All the 19 basic parameters have been brought up to 95 percent. Will soon achieve 100 percent. Today’s era is of technology. Children cannot be kept away from it. Two tablets have been given to 2.9 lakh schools. Smart classes have been established in 880 ICT labs, 18381 council, higher and Kasturba schools. Today, an amount of Rs.1200 has been released to 88 lakh students in the first phase. In the second phase, this amount will be sent to the remaining students as well in July.

It is not easy to top among lakhs of students

Minister of State for Secondary Education (Independent Charge) Gulab Devi said that topping among lakhs of students is not an easy task. It is my wish that all of you contribute to the service of the country by becoming capable citizens. She said that the education department is setting new records of success. This year also the board exams were free from cheating and were fair. The exams were conducted in 12 days, there was no paper leak, nor any irregularity. 280 new government intermediate, high schools etc. were opened. Schools were also opened in unserved areas.

In the teacher selection, 6314 assistant teachers, 1890 lecturers and 230 principals have been appointed. Process of construction of 16 government secondary schools is underway. Out of these 5 are residential. We all are working for the Prime Minister’s one India, best India. Our students are going to other states as well. Biographies of 50 great men have been made a compulsory subject. Praveen Yojana has been started in secondary schools for skill development as well.
